I purchased my HTC Incredible on September 16th from my local Verizon store.  While this would be my first Android based device, I was not unfamiliar with Android itself.  The phone worked flawlessly until two weeks ago, roughly.

 

The first time I noticed the issue was when the device was connected to my desktop PC via. the USB cord included with the Incredible when I purchased it.  My phone happened to be on vibrate -- I thought I had a text, but no, it had rebooted itself.  While it struck me as odd that the phone would do that without any sort of error message or notification, I dismissed it and life went on.

 

Fast forward to today and I am afraid to hold a call on the phone.  50% of the time I am on the phone or sending a text, the phone will unexplicably reboot and then continue doing so until the battery is removed AND left out for at least five minutes.  If I remove the battery, wait ten seconds and then put it back in, the phone will continue it's endless cycle of rebooting.

 

The phone mostly seems to reboot and then enter it's cycle of insanity when some form of "legacy" data transmission is happening i.e. text message / voice, but of course this could be entirely coincidental.

 

I have tried any number and combination of "fixes" found:

 

* Uninstalling apps one by one to see if the problem is resolved (and identifying a bad app) -- and I only had two apps on the phone when the problem started.

 

* Hard reset of the phone

 

* Dialing *228 to program the phone again

 

I am hesitant to get a replacement phone considering this is my primary phone -- I do not have a land line.  I had scoured the HTC, VZW and Android forums searching for any sort of fix but only find "snake oil" type remedies that don't work.  It's also discouraging to note that many users who have the issue are on their 2nd or 3rd phone with the same rebooting issues.  I am suprised that the official position of VZW and HTC is to throw replacement devices at the customer until they stop complaining.

If you decide on a replacement, you will not be without a phone. you will be shipped one while you still have this phone. Once the replacement arrives, you activate it and then send back your current phone with the FedEx label thY is sent.
